Cave tubing in Belize is a popular activity for those who are looking for a unique experience while visiting the country. This activity involves floating through underground caves while exploring the environment and the fauna and flora found in the area. As with any adventure activity, safety is always a concern. The good news is that, with the right precautions, cave tubing in Belize is a safe experience.

First, it’s important to understand the basics of cave tubing in Belize. Tubing involves floating down a river in an inner tube and exploring the caves of the area. The water is generally shallow, so it is easy to navigate and stay safe. The caves are also relatively small and well-lit, which makes them easier to explore. Additionally, the rivers are usually slow-moving, so there is no need to worry about any fast-moving currents.

In addition to the basics of cave tubing, there are several safety precautions that should be taken. The first is to wear a life jacket. This is important for two reasons: first, it will help keep you afloat in case of an accident; second, it will make it easier to be seen by other people in case of an emergency. Additionally, it is important to wear shoes that are comfortable and have good grip, as the rocks in the caves can be slippery.

It is also important to be aware of the environment. While exploring the caves, be aware of any wildlife that may be present. Additionally, be aware of any sharp rocks or debris that may be in the area. It is also important to be aware of any water levels that may have changed due to recent rain or other weather conditions.

It is also important to be aware of any potential hazards. This includes any potential flash flooding in the area, as well as any other potential dangers. Additionally, it is important to be aware of the local laws and regulations regarding cave tubing. Be sure to check with the local authorities before engaging in any activity.

Finally, it is important to be prepared. Bring plenty of water and snacks and a first aid kit in case of any accidents. Additionally, be sure to bring a map and a flashlight, so that you can easily find your way out of the caves. If possible, it is also a good idea to bring a friend, as it is always safer to be in a group.

In conclusion, cave tubing in Belize is a safe activity, as long as the right precautions are taken. Wear a life jacket, be aware of the environment, and be prepared with the right supplies. By following these guidelines, you can be sure that your experience will be both enjoyable and safe.

The cave tubing in Belize location maps on the website directs you from most destinations in Belize to "Nohoch Che'en Caves Branch Archaeological Reserve" where cave tubing is done. Cave tubing in Belize is located at mile 37 on the George Price Hwy in Frank Eddy Village, Cayo District. This is area is known as…
